S. Plaweski is a scholar working on Surgery,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, S. Plaweski has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 509 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Surgery, 3 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ine and 3 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in S. Plaweski's work include Knee injuries and reconstruction techniques (12 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(10 papers) and Shoulder Injury and Treatment (5 papers). S. Plaweski is often cited by papers focused on Knee injuries and reconstruction techniques (12 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(10 papers) and Shoulder Injury and Treatment (5 papers). S. Plaweski collaborates with scholars based in France, Monaco and United States. S. Plaweski's co-authors include Philippe Merloz, Jocelyne Troccaz, J.-L. Briard, Christian Lefèvre, F. Dubrana, Éric Stindel, P.A.E. Rosell, Ahmad Eid, Jérôme Tonetti and Corina Maria Vasile and has published in prestigious journals such as The American Journal of Sports Medicine, Proceedings of the Institution of Mechanical Engineers Part H Journal of Engineering in Medicine and Orthopaedics & Traumatology Surgery & Research.
